— The WWE contract details of “Big” Vito LoGrasso and Evan Singleton have been publicly revealed. The two are suing the company due to various injuries they received over their time there.
Vito’s main roster talent contract has a downside guarantee of $75,000. His cuts of house shows and PPV events revenue were left up to WWE. He received 25% of the net sales from licensing products that featured him.
Singleton’s developmental contract was $31,000 per year. He was also given $2,000 in moving expenses to go from Pennsylvania to Florida.
